My Z is naturally aspirated and I'm currently using Stillen Gen 3 intakes. Will these work with my setup? What kind of gains can be realistically expected from these?

lj909 09-05-2016 11:12 PM

they will work. I am running the AAM intakes. you just have to warm and stretch the silicon couplers a little. I put them in the oven then used gloves i was able to stretch them by hand. I gained 5-10whp with ecutek
